What Causes Glass Condensation?

Before diving into repair choices, it's necessary to understand the main causes of glass condensation. The development of condensation happens when humid air meets a cooler surface area, causing the water vapor in the air becoming liquid. Below are some typical reasons for glass condensation:

CauseDescription
HumidityHigh levels of moisture in the air can result in condensation.
Temperature DifferencesCooler temperatures outside cause windows to cool off, causing condensation.
Poor InsulationIneffective insulation can make interior surface areas cooler, promoting condensation.
Seal FailureBroken or harmed seals around double-glazed windows can trap moisture.
Poor VentilationInadequate airflow can result in an accumulation of humidity inside your home.

Indications of Glass Condensation

Recognizing the signs of glass condensation is important for prompt repairs. Some normal indications consist of:

  • Foggy Windows: Misty or foggy look between double-glazed panes.
  • Water Stains: Visible water marks on window frames or walls.
  • Mold Growth: The presence of mold around window frames or on walls represents high humidity levels.
  • Frost Formation: Ice accumulation on the within windows throughout chillier months.

Repair Solutions for Glass Condensation

As soon as the problem is determined, a number of repair solutions can be thought about. Depending on the cause, here are some practical techniques to address glass condensation:

1. Enhance Ventilation

  • Set up exhaust fans in high-humidity areas (e.g., cooking areas and bathrooms).
  • Use dehumidifiers to manage indoor moisture levels.
  • Open windows regularly to allow fresh air circulation.

2. Upgrade Insulation

  • Include insulation to windows using thermal curtains or window movies.
  • Think about upgrading to energy-efficient double or triple-glazed windows that avoid heat loss.

3. Seal Windows

  • Look for and replace damaged weather removing around windows and doors.
  • Reseal or replace failed insulated glass units (IGUs) to remove spaces where moisture can go into.

4. Use a Desiccant

  • Desiccants can take in moisture from the air and can be positioned inside window frames with failed seals (in some cases).

5. Professional Repair or Replacement

  • In some cases, it may be more cost-efficient to hire professionals for window repair or replacement, especially if comprehensive damage is kept in mind.

Preventing Glass Condensation

In addition to repairs, proactive steps can be taken to avoid future condensation:

  1. Regular Maintenance: Inspect windows and doors routinely for damage.
  2. Humidity Control: Monitor and preserve indoor humidity levels in between 30% and 50%.
  3. Energy-Efficient Upgrades: Replace older windows with new, energy-efficient choices.
  4. Set Up Storm Windows: Additional windows can shield external panes and reduce temperature level differentials.

Regularly Asked Questions (FAQs)

What is the difference in between condensation and frost on windows?

Condensation takes place when moisture in the air turns into liquid on cooler surface areas, while frost is ice that forms when the temperature drops below freezing. Frost usually indicates extremely low temperatures, whereas condensation is more typical in milder conditions.

How can I tell if my window seals are broken?

Signs of broken window seals consist of condensation trapped in between the panes of glass, foggy appearance, or visible water stains on the inner surface of your windows.

Can I fix glass condensation myself?

Small condensation concerns can frequently be attended to with easy approaches such as enhancing ventilation and using desiccants. However, significant issues or seal failures usually require professional intervention.

Is glass condensation damaging?

While glass condensation itself is not damaging, it can show higher humidity levels, which can result in mold growth and water damage if left unaddressed.
